Wiz-Art Film Lab 2018

From 10 to 12th August, the traditional WIZ-ART FILM LAB will be held within the frame of 11th Lviv International Film Festival Wiz-Art, which will include a series of meetings, lectures, presentations, screenings and workshops from Ukrainian and international film professionals. The event takes place with the support of Lviv Film Commission. Participation in the laboratory is free of charge by registration.

10/08 – 14:00 – MASSIMILIANO NARDULLI (ITALY). Presentation & consultations LESS IS MORE 

LESS IS MORE is a consultancy platform for low-budget full-length films. One of its founders, Massimiliano Nardulli, will make a presentation about the program and offer free consultations for young directors.

11/08 – 13:00 – MARC RAYMOND WILKINS WORKSHOP “THE NEEDLE IN THE HAYSTAKE”

On 11 of August at 1 p.m. Swiss director and member of international jury Marc Raymond Wilkins will be talking about finding stories, developing screenplays and making mistakes. The talk will be based on his last three short films TWILIGHT, HOTEL PENNSYLVANIA and BON VOYAGE.

12/08 – 13:00 – MADE IN LVIV. CHRISTMAS STORIES. Work-in-progress.

The new short film by Valeriya Sochyvets and Philip Sotnychenko “Christmas Stories” was filmed in Lviv. They used a mobile phone, as well as non-professional actors.

What is the outcome of it, Wiz-Art 2018 viewers will have a chance to watch it first.
